    Hello there

    Is it posible to link a mask to a motion path?

    this is the situation:
    I have of a close up of a guy in bed. But there is an animation on top of it of little ‘worms’ comming out of his mouth. (not really worms before people only reply on that word 😉 but it’s tuberculosis, what looks like little worms)
    There between 1 and 2cm long. and they move a little bit. the guy moves also.
    And i want the ‘worms’ gone.

    There almost gone (i’ve done it with masks, if anybody has a better idea please let me know) but you can clearly see that the mask isn’t moving along with the footage.

    Not sure I understand the situtation. You mean you want to have a whole mask get translated along a motion path? Perhaps you can just put the mask/s on a separate layer and animate that layer’s position property to follow the motion path?

    to make the layer follow the footage, of course you’ll need to track the footage – either draw the motion path manually or use AE’s tracking feature.

    You can use a mask shape as a motion path. Select the Mask Shape property, Edit > Copy, then select the Position property and Edit > Paste. Works in reverse, as well.

    You can’t directly link the path and the mask, though. If you make changes to one, copy and paste to the other.
